Understanding Pain Relievers
Pain reducers, or analgesics, can be classified into two primary types: over the counter (OTC) medications and prescription medications.
Table 1: Types of Pain RelieversClassificationDescriptionExamplesPrescription RequirementOver the counterReadily offered without a prescriptionIbuprofen, Paracetamol, AspirinNoPrescription-basedRequires a medical professional's prescription for purchaseOpioids (e.g., Morphine), GabapentinYesNon-prescription Pain Relievers
OTC painkiller are often the first line of defense against moderate to moderate pain. In Spain, these medications can be found in drug stores (farmacias), grocery shops, and some corner store.

Common OTC Pain Relievers Available in Spain:
Paracetamol (Acetaminophen): Effective for headaches and general pain relief.Ibuprofen: Non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) beneficial for inflammation and pain.Aspirin: Commonly used for pain relief and as an anti-inflammatory representative.Prescription Pain Relievers
For more extreme pain, particularly persistent conditions, prescription painkiller are frequently required. In Spain, individuals should seek advice from a health care professional to obtain these medications.

Common Prescription Pain Relievers in Spain:

Do I require a prescription for all painkiller in Spain?
No, only prescription medications require a medical professional's note. Most common pain reducers, like ibuprofen and paracetamol, can be purchased over-the-counter.
2. Where can I find pharmacies in Spain?
Pharmacies exist in many cities and towns. You can also discover them in significant tourist locations. Try to find the green cross indication, which suggests a pharmacy.
3. Can I purchase pain relievers online in Spain?
Yes, but make sure to use licensed Tienda De salud online en España pharmacies. Always examine the pharmacy's qualifications before buying.
4. Are there any constraints on acquiring pain relievers in Spain?
OTC medications can generally be purchased freely, but prescription medications may have limits based upon the medical professional's prescription.
5. What should I do if I experience adverse effects from a painkiller?
If you experience any unfavorable responses, stop taking the medication instantly and seek advice from a healthcare professional.
